Business Systems Administrator

Mooring Disaster Restoration and Commercial ConstructionBenbrook, TX
$75,000 - $95,000

About The Position

Mooring is seeking a detail-driven Business Systems Administrator to keep its applications, data, and IT partners working in sync. This role is responsible for administering Mooring's core business applications, ensuring systems communicate effectively, managing IT onboarding and offboarding, serving as the primary point of contact for application-related questions, creating training materials, leading technology projects, tracking IT spend, and recommending system improvements based on departmental workflows. The ideal candidate will have strong troubleshooting skills, clear communication, and a genuine curiosity about business operations.

Requirements

  • Associate's or Bachelor's degree in Information Systems, Business, or a related field — or equivalent hands-on experience
  • 3–5 years administering business applications and supporting end users in an internal IT role
  • Hands-on experience with at least one core business system, such as an ERP, CRM, or LMS, including experience with system integrations
  • Experience coordinating software implementations or technology rollouts through go-live and user adoption
  • Microsoft 365 administration experience, including user, license, and access management
  • Valid driver's license and clean driving record

Nice To Haves

  • Experience working alongside an outsourced managed service provider (MSP)
  • Experience supporting business systems in a multi-location or field-based organization
  • Comfortable troubleshooting issues across two or more connected systems

Responsibilities

  • Administer Mooring's core business applications — including our ERP, CRM, LMS, project and field systems, and Microsoft 365 — covering user access, configuration, and reporting
  • Keep our systems talking to each other, catching and fixing data mismatches before they become a problem
  • Own IT onboarding and offboarding, working with our managed services partner (Velo) so new hires are ready on day one and departing employees are fully offboarded the same day
  • Be the first person our team turns to with an application question, and know when to bring in Velo for anything infrastructure-related
  • Build simple training guides and quick-reference material for the tools our team uses most
  • Lead technology projects from planning through go-live, including new software rollouts and reporting tools
  • Track IT spend, manage license renewals, and support vendor contract negotiations
  • Get out from behind the desk to see how departments actually work, and recommend changes that keep our systems matched to how we really operate
